Grand Island man arrested over attempted kidnapping of teen, police say

LINCOLN, Neb. (KLKN) – A Grand Island man was arrested on suspicion of trying to kidnap a 13-year-old on Monday afternoon, said Grand Island police.

From the teenager’s description, police were able to identify a suspect and make the arrest a day after the incident was reported.

During the investigation, probable cause was gained to arrest Luis Carillo Argueta, 22, around 9 p.m. on Thursday, police said.

Carillo Argueta is currently being housed in the Hall County Jail.

Portions of this investigation are still ongoing, and there is the potential for additional charges, said police.
